Alice Carnley Rodgers entered into rest on Saturday, November 1, 2025, at The Phoenix at Lake Joy.
Born on February 24, 1939, in Blue Springs, Alabama, Alice was one of eleven children and the beloved twin of Ellis. Growing up on a farm instilled in her a lifelong appreciation for hard work, faith, and family.
Alice attended college before beginning a long and dedicated career at Robins Air Force Base and later at H&R Block. She retired after many years of faithful service.
A woman of strong will and even stronger faith, Alice was of the Baptist faith and kept her Bible close throughout her life. She was a steady presence for those around her. Family, friends, and neighbors alike naturally turned to her for wisdom and encouragement.
She had a deep love for her family, whom she cared for with devotion. Alice also had a fondness for elephants and pink.
Her life was a testament to faith, perseverance, and love. She will be remembered always for her strength, her compassion, and the warmth she brought into every life she touched.
In addition to her parents, Alice was preceded in death by her husband, Robert Dale Rodgers; and children, Darlene Crawford Smith, and Robert Henry Schroeder, Jr.
Her memory will forever be treasured by her children, Robin Lynn Hodgkins (Sean McPhail), Edna Sue Hoffman (Wilmer); grandchildren, Audrey Nicole Hodgkins, Malorey Paige Hodgkins “the favorite,” Jennifer DeWilde, Teri Becker, Jeremy Hoffman, and Robert Allen Crawford; great-grandchildren, Louis, Cooper, and Jordyn DeWilde; as well as a host of other beloved extended family members and friends.
